Twice in recent months the car accelerated on its own while idling. I received no warning or message. Both times the car surged forward a short distance. I applied the brake both times, but it didn-€™t seem to have much effect. The car seemed to slow on its own. My search of the internet uncovered many instances of sudden unintended acceleration involving the Jeep Cherokee, some resulting in severe injury/property damage, so it is definitely a safety issue. There have been many complaints, over many years, about this same problem, but I could not find mention of a recall notice or service advisory. Apparently there has been no definitive identification of the cause. I would gladly have the car inspected, but suspect that the problem can not be easily reproduced. I have had the vehicle for 5 years and only experienced this problem twice. Of course it only has to happen once to cause serious harm.

The contact owns a 2016 Jeep Grand Cherokee. While driving low speeds, the accelerator pedal suddenly traveled to the floorboard, the vehicle accelerated, and crashed into a fence. There were no warning indicators illuminated. There were no injuries and a police report was not filed. The vehicle was towed to an independent mechanic. The local dealer was not contacted. The manufacturer retrieved the black box and provided case number: [xxx]. the vehicle was not diagnosed. The failure mileage was 45,848. Ap consumer states that incident happened after coming out of a car wash. Consumer states that foot was not on the gas when vehicle accelerated and smashed into the fence. When vehicle hit the fence it started revving up before slowing down to a normal idle. Vehicle was towed to tilton auto body where the damage was repaired. It was then taken to tilton auto serve (tilton, nh) for front end alignment. Manufacturer analyzed black box and stated that there were no issues with the throttle system or accelerator pedal assembly. The contact owns a 2016 Jeep Grand Cherokee. While operating the vehicle, the eco indicator suddenly illuminated. The driver stopped the vehicle and discovered that the transmission was stuck in the drive position and could not be switched to the park position. The vehicle suddenly experienced unintended acceleration and crashed into a building. The front end of the vehicle sustained significant damage, but the air bags did not deploy. The driver sustained a neck injury, which required medical attention. A police report was not filed. The vehicle was taken to cole motors in blue field, wv, but the cause of the failure could not be determined. The manufacturer was notified. The VIN was not available. The failure mileage was 25,000. Updated 11/03/17 consumer stated car ran away emergency brake and foot brake was on updated 7/18/18

The contact owns a 2016 Jeep Grand Cherokee. When the accelerator pedal was depressed from a stop, the engine restarted and hesitated to respond. The failure occurred without warning. The vehicle was taken to a dealer, but the failure was unable to be duplicated. The manufacturer was made aware of the failure. The failure mileage was 6,002....updated 12/28/16 **** updated 01/10/17 updated 01/11/17. The consumer stated it is undetermined what caused the failure to occur and when it would occur. The driver must remember to press the override button on the dash when the engine was restarted. Updated 06/22/2017 consumer stated this vehicle is designed to let the computer control stall the engine at all times when the vehicle stops for anything and then when pressure is applied to the accelerator pedal, the engine automatically restarts and as you continue to press the accelerator, the vehicle will accelerate in a normal manner as if the engine had not stopped. The contact owned a 2016 Jeep Grand Cherokee. The contact stated that the vehicle was parked inside a garage facing forward. While the brake pedal was depressed, the contact pushed the start button and the vehicle suddenly accelerated at approximately 30 mph into the front lawn. The vehicle struck a tree stump with the front passenger side wheel, went airborne approximately seven feet off the ground, and landed on the other end of the driveway. The vehicle kept accelerating and crashed into a building on the property. There were no injuries and a police report was not filed. The contact managed to switch the gear into park and stop the vehicle. The manufacturer was notified of the failure. The vehicle was destroyed and towed. The approximate failure mileage was 11,600...updated 06/08/17....updated 06/21/17 updated 7/5/18

The vehicle lost all acceleration...on a highway...in a tunnel...surrounded by large trucks. The vehicle coasted out of the tunnel and made it to the nearest siding. No buttons were pushed and the controls where not touched. Both hands were on the wheel during the trip through the tunnel. Once pulled over, it was discovered that the engine was on, but did not respond to the pedal. Turning off and restarting the vehicle allowed the pedal to function again. This was purchased brand new only two and half weeks prior. This vehicle was brought to two dealers and has been with them for the past two weeks. The problem can not be diagnosed, so no repair was completed by Chrysler. I expect this dangerous event to reoccur. I do not feel safe in this particular vehicle and will not drive it. Chrysler has only offered words of consolation.
